The INE dismantles the government’s data on coronavirus deaths and adds 18,557 more until May

The National Institute of Statistics (INE) brings to 45,684 those who died between January and May due to coronavirus or suspected of having contracted the disease, a figure that exceeds by 18,557 people by the Ministry of Health. The National Institute of Statistics, INE, rectifies the official death figures with Covid-19 offered by the Government until May, in the first months of the coronavirus pandemic. What is a TMA, the test that now allows entry into Spain

The Government of Spain allows from this Thursday entry into the country with a negative TMA, a Transcription-Mediated Amplification similar to a PCR. The new coronavirus test is cheaper and has a faster process, around two hours. SpaceX’s Starship rocket explodes, but still a success

The prototype Space X spacecraft ascended 12 kilometers during its test in Texas, but when it returned it hit the ground, generating a spectacular fireball. The rocket, whose purpose is to get to Mars, was unmanned, so no one was hurt.
